Output 22b75ffde62fbd5b2654fa25bac036a3eb6c3ef8861c59a3f6e730b985647142:0

value
1318000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5eb8508c99fde8288112f214496c47fd70524c OP_EQUAL
address
37CDwK7XoMKfenGeHFFhc7eruGmh4zuBMQ
transaction
22b75ffde62fbd5b2654fa25bac036a3eb6c3ef8861c59a3f6e730b985647142
confirmations
316927
spent
true